John Colligan has built a focused body of work across Texas, specializing in municipal and daily-fee courses that bring accessible, strategic golf to diverse communities. His portfolio reflects a commitment to designing layouts that challenge golfers at multiple skill levels while remaining playable and maintainable for public facilities.
Among his notable designs, Hawks Creek in Fort Worth and Mansfield National near Dallas demonstrate his ability to craft engaging routing on varied terrain. His work at Squaw Valley Golf Club in Glen Rose includes both Apache Links and Comanche Lakes, showcasing his versatility in developing multiple courses for a single facility. Stevens Park in Dallas represents his contribution to urban municipal golf, while Hidden Creek in Burleson and Cleburne Golf Links further illustrate his range across the Dallas-Fort Worth region.
Colligan's designs consistently emphasize strategic shot values and natural land use, creating courses that serve their communities without requiring excessive resources to maintain. His portfolio remains an important part of the public golf landscape in North Texas.
